Many Trinitarians, when asked for proof in the Bible, will first go to John 1:1: "In the beginning was the Word, and the Word was with God, and the Word was God." The original text was written in Greek, and all letters were written in capital letters. Trinitarian translators decided to capitalize the "w" to "W" for the word, which means "logos". The Trinitarian Church, having lost its connection to its Jewish roots and their Hebrew and Aramaic concepts, was trying to find an explanation for the Johannine Logos in the world of Greek ideas, in which polytheism was endemic and practically inescapable. Let us substitute "Word and God" for Trinity, remembering that God is the Trinity and the Word (Jesus) is part of the Trinity in the Trinity doctrine.
In the beginning was the Trinity, and the Trinity was with the Trinity, and the Trinity was the Trinity (John 1:1). This was not John's intention; Yahshua was a monotheist who spoke of the Father as "the only true God" (John 17:3). If you are interested in learning more, please see the articles listed below.
